Join us for an exciting opportunity as an Intern at the United Nations Conference for Trade and Development (UNCTAD) in Geneva or remotely! 🌍 This unpaid, full-time internship lasts for 6 months, starting in June 2025. As part of your role, you will assist with organizing significant events, conduct background research, maintain databases, and prepare analytical studies on investment and sustainable finance. 🤝 Ideal candidates are students or recent graduates with a strong interest in international development, proficient in standard software, and fluent in English. 🌟 If you’re ready to make a difference while gaining valuable experience, apply now! Please note, costs related to travel and living must be covered by the intern. Interns are not financially remunerated by the United Nations. Costs and arrangements for travel, visas, accommodation and living expenses are the responsibility of interns or their sponsoring institutions. Interns who are not citizens or permanent residents of the country where the internship is undertaken, may be required to obtain the appropriate visa and work/employment authorization. Successful candidates should discuss their specific visa requirements before accepting the internship offer.
